Answer to Question 2

Research shows that certain high-dose nutrient supplements can be protective against some forms of cancer in high-risk groups of people. For example, there is considerable evidence that consumption of calcium supplements can decrease risk for colorectal cancer. However, use of some high-dose dietary supplements might cause cancer. Studies show that smokers who take supplements of -carotene have increased risk for lung cancer. Thus, the expert group concluded that consumption of nutrients through usual dietas compared to supplementsis preferred. As such, dietary supplements are not recommended for cancer prevention.

When blood is deoxygenated and flowing back to the heart through the veins, it is dark reddish-blue in color. Blood in the arteries that is oxygenated and flowing out to the body is bright red. Whereas arterial blood comes out in spurts, venous blood flows.

Intradermal injections are somewhat difficult to correctly administer because the skin layers are so thin that it is easy to accidentally punch through to the deeper subcutaneous layer.

Amoebae are the simplest type of protozoans, and are characterized by a feeding and dividing trophozoite stage that moves by temporary extensions called pseudopodia or false feet.

ACTH levels are normally highest in the early morning (between 6 and 8 A.M.) and lowest in the evening (between 6 and 11 P.M.). Therefore, a doctor who suspects abnormal levels looks for low ACTH in the morning and high ACTH in the evening.

Atropine, along with scopolamine and hyoscyamine, is found in the Datura stramonium plant, which gives hallucinogenic effects and is also known as locoweed.
